Incidence of surgical infection and risk factors in colorectal surgery Ó? A prospective cohort study

Abstract: Objective:The objective was to measure the incidence of surgical site infection (SSI) and identify risk factors, in patients undergoing elective surgery of the colon and rectum. Materials and methods: A prospective cohort study was performed from January 2017 to December 2018. Results: A total of 130 patients were studied. The cumulative incidence of SSI was 12.3%.
